51商城程序发布:易用的Python小工具

版权申诉
5星 · 超过95%的资源 1 下载量 56 浏览量 更新于2024-11-26 收藏 8.9MB RAR 举报
资源摘要信息:"51商城的程序(可执行程序+说明文档).rar" 该资源集包含了51商城项目的可执行程序以及相应的说明文档,为计算机专业的技术人员提供了实际操作的软件包。从给出的文件信息来看,这个项目可能是一个基于Python开发的小工具,因为文件标签中明确指出了“Python”和“小工具”。 知识点详细说明: 1. Python开发环境: Python是一种广泛使用的高级编程语言,因其简洁易读、可扩展性以及拥有丰富的库支持,特别适合快速开发各种应用程序。在开发一个商城程序时,需要配置Python开发环境,这通常包括安装Python解释器、包管理工具pip以及相关的库和框架。 2. 可执行程序(.exe文件): 可执行程序是指可以直接运行的程序,不需要通过其他软件进行编译或解释。在Windows操作系统中,可执行文件通常具有.exe扩展名。这个商城程序被打包成.exe格式,意味着用户可以在没有Python环境的电脑上运行这个程序,这为非技术人员提供了便利。 3. 说明文档: 说明文档是帮助用户理解程序功能、安装方法、操作步骤和常见问题解决的文档。文档内容可能包括程序的安装指南、运行程序所需的前提条件、程序的主要功能介绍、用户界面说明、使用教程以及联系方式等。一个详细的说明文档对于用户来说至关重要,它有助于用户正确安装、配置和使用软件。 4. 小工具开发: 小工具(Utility)通常指的是为了解决某一特定问题而设计的简单软件程序。在这个情境下,51商城可能是一个小规模的在线购物平台,实现商品浏览、购物车管理、订单处理和支付流程等功能。小工具的开发往往强调快速、高效,且易于维护。 5. 软件打包技术: 软件打包是指将程序的各个组件、文件以及配置信息等集成到一个单一的文件中,以便于分发和部署。在本案例中,使用了.rar格式进行文件压缩和打包。RAR是一种常用于压缩文件的格式,相较于.zip格式,RAR格式在压缩率上通常更高,但需要专门的软件来解压。 6. IT项目交付: 项目交付是指将开发完成的软件产品或服务提交给客户或用户的过程。在交付过程中,开发团队需要确保软件产品的完整性和功能性,并提供必要的用户文档和安装支持。对于51商城这样的IT项目,有效的交付不仅包括代码和可执行文件,还包括确保商城平台能够正常运行和集成到现有系统中。 7. 编程实践: 程序员在编写代码时应遵循一定的编程实践,如代码复用、模块化编程、版本控制以及单元测试等。这些实践有助于提高代码的可读性、可维护性和可扩展性。由于51商城是一个商城程序,它可能需要处理多个模块和功能,例如用户认证、商品管理、订单处理等,因此这些编程实践尤为重要。 总结以上知识点,可以看出51商城项目是一个使用Python开发的商城系统小工具,以可执行程序的形式提供给用户,并配有详细的说明文档。这个项目可能针对的是一个小型的电子商务市场,为用户提供了便捷的购物体验。项目开发过程中采用了有效的编程实践,并考虑了软件交付的各个方面。